During 2015, Rainbow Umbrella Corp. had sales of $790,000. Cost of goods sold, administrative and selling expenses, and depreciation expenses were $610,000, $85,000, and $190,000, respectively. In addition, the company had an interest expense of $52,000 and a tax rate of 35 percent. (Ignore any tax loss carryback or carryforward provisions.)

a. What is the company's net income for 2015? (Do not round intermediate calculations. A negative answer should be indicated by a minus sign.)

b. What is its operating cash flow? (Do not round intermediate calculations.)
